To use the Poker stop, you must move your character near enough to activate it (there's a ring around your character that reveals how close you're). Once you have it activated, you must tap on the blue icon, then swipe to spin the blue disc that reveals a graphic of the area in your display. This will release pieces. You can either exploit to accumulate them, or just exit the Poker stop and they will be accumulated anyways.
You can also track any nearby Pokemon by tapping on it and monitoring the list of nearby Pokemon. If you're going closer to your chosen goal, the box in the bottom corner will start blinking when the Pokemon moves nearer to the top of the list and have less (or more) footprints.

Contrary to most Pokemon games, Gym Conflicts in Pokemon Go aren't turn based - though assaults can not be spammed either. To assault, just tap the display, and your Pokemon will cope its first strike the moment its competent. To cope a particular attack, you will need to hold down on the display and release. To perform a special attack, you will need to charge the meter below a Pokemon's well-being until a pub is complete - distinct special attacks have distinct meters. To dodge, swipe to the sides before the strike hits.
You can tell which move is the Pokemon's basic attack and which is its particular by the order the moves are listed in.
